Tomenko wants to forbid street advertisement of alcohol

The vice Prime Minister on humanitarian and social issues, Nickolay Tomenko, declares that starting from January 1, 2006 the advertisement of alcohol and tobacco must disappear from Ukraine’s streets.

He set Advertising Council such a task during the session on Tuesday, as reported by the press-service of the vice Premier.

"During many years, representatives of advertising business were earning money on Ukrainians’ health, but now it is time to start thinking about society. Ukrainians will see more social advertisement next year," said Tomenko.

Discussing the main problems of advertisement sphere, it has been formed several working groups. In particular, it has been decided to form a working group charged with limitation of alcohol advertisement on TV; the group will submit changes to the Act "On advertising" for consideration in Cabinet.

"We must do everything possible in order to Verkhovna Rada of Ukraine passes the changes despite the fact that many people’s deputies are engaged in outside advertising," pointed out Tomenko.

Other groups will be charged with remedy advertising, social advertising and advancement of tourist tendencies.
